Ingredients
For this recipe, you'll need:
- 1 package of Trader Joe's Pecan Pie Filling
- 1 package of Trader Joe's Chocolate Chunks
- 1 cup of all-purpose flour
- 1/2 cup of unsalted butter, softened
- 1/4 cup of granulated sugar
- 1/4 teaspoon of salt
- 1/2 teaspoon of vanilla extract
Instructions
Here's how to make these delicious bars:
- Preheat your oven to 350°F.
- In a mixing bowl, cream together the softened butter, sugar, salt, and vanilla extract until light and fluffy.
- Add the flour to the mixture and mix until just combined.
- Press the dough into the bottom of an 8x8 inch baking pan.
- Bake the crust for 20 minutes, or until it is lightly golden brown.
- While the crust is baking, prepare the pecan pie filling according to the instructions on the package.
- Once the crust is done baking, remove it from the oven and sprinkle the chocolate chunks over the top.
- Pour the pecan pie filling over the chocolate chunks, spreading it out evenly.
- Return the pan to the oven and bake for an additional 25-30 minutes, or until the filling is set.
- Remove the pan from the oven and let it cool completely before cutting into bars.
